1. Saeco Xelsis

Saeco Xelsis espresso machine is ideal for those who like various coffee shop quality drinks. The machine is fully automated and will do all the work. It can brew coffee and dispense hot water and even foam milk. You just need to put the coffee beans into the top hopper, and refill the reservoir once a week.

The interface on the touchscreen is simple to use and very responsive. You can tailor your drink with 15 different adjustments that include coffee strength and taste, as well as the quantity and temperature of the milk. The Xelsis allows you to alter the amount of foam and whether it should be served either before or after the coffee.

It can store each family member's personal preferences for coffee and save them into six different user profiles. You can also download new content, like special recipes for the season, to enhance your experience. It will also remind you when to clean the machine. This includes cycles for washing, descaling and cleaning. The Xelsis is also very easy to maintain and clean.

2. Gaggia Anima Prestige

The Anima Prestige is a class above the rest in terms of ease of use. Gaggia's top-of-the-line bean-to- cup mini espresso machine machine that can make specialty drinks with just a touch. This model replaces the manual pannarello steam wand and cappuccinatore from the base Anima and Deluxe models and includes an integrated milk carafe, which automatically makes froth, and then stores your coffee in the refrigerator for quick access.

The Gaggia Anima Prestige includes a ceramic burr mill with five settings that you can adjust to your preferred grind size. It has a larger space between the coffee spouts than the majority, which can accommodate tall travel mugs.

The Anima Prestige is a sleek elegant design that appears just as expensive as it actually is. Its stainless steel body offers durability, while its slim design ensures it will fit on even the most crowded kitchen counters.

3. Philips 3200 Series

Philips is a trusted brand with a good reputation that produces high-quality equipment. Their espresso machine is a good investment, allowing you make lattes and other coffee beverages at home with the same high-quality as the ones served in cafes.

The Philips 3200 Series espresso machine is one of the most compact fully automatic espresso machines on the market. It is compact, sleek and easy to use. It also has an integrated burr grinder making it easy to prepare freshly ground beans for every drink.

The 3200 has a large water tank that can store up to 1.8L of water. It comes with a filter that helps to reduce the need to descal frequently. It also features an adjustable spiller that can accommodate various cup sizes.

One of the key features of this espresso maker is its ease of use. The control panel is clearly labeled buttons which explain the function of each button. With a couple of buttons, you can choose the strength of your brew or the size of the drink. This machine is perfect for people who want an espresso machine that is easy to use and is suitable for people who are just starting out.

5. Delonghi Dedica

The Dedica is more expensive than espresso machines that are budget-friendly, however it provides a lot more. It's more reliable in temperature control and can produce lighter roasts more consistently than the majority of budget machines. It's also a lot easier to maintain than other DeLonghi products and takes up less space on the bench. It's still prone for getting clogged up with extra-fine ground and isn't able to match the raw brewing abilities of the top coffee makers.

With its slim profile, it will fit nicely in any kitchen. It measures 13 x 6.9 x 14.8 inches. This is due to a compact thermoblock system that doesn't sacrifice power for size. It's able to reach 15 bar of pressure and make a drink that has a ratio of 1:2 coffee grounds into the cup and coffee poured out essential for an excellent cup of espresso. The Dedica can also make a double or single shot, and comes with an ideal milk frothing attachment for those who like cafe-style coffee. You can also adjust your single or double shot's quantity by pressing and holding the button, which is great if you like to make your espressos in a certain way but could be a hassle for newbies.
